Introduction

Marley Williams (born 22 July 1993) is a professional Australian rules footballer with the North Melbourne Football Club in the Australian Football League (AFL). He previously played for the Collingwood Football Club from 2012 to 2016. He was recruited by Collingwood in the 2012 Rookie Draft, with pick #35. Williams made his debut in Round 9, 2012, against Adelaide at Football Park.
Following the retirement of Ben Johnson in 2013, at the beginning of 2014 Johnson presented Williams with his number 26 guernsey, reenacting Gavin Brown's presentation of the guernsey to Johnson in 2001. At the conclusion of the 2016 season, he was traded to North Melbourne.

Personal life

In February 2014, Williams was convicted of grievous bodily harm for breaking a man's jaw outside a nightclub in Albany, Western Australia. He was sentenced in April 2014 and was given a suspended sentence.
